A Look at Corundum, its Family and Colors
Basically, sapphire is a kind of stone that's made from a mineral called corundum. This corundum is also known as aluminum oxide, or al2o3, if you're getting a bit technical about it. It's a very pure kind of substance, really.

What gives sapphire its different colors are just tiny, tiny bits of other elements that get mixed in when the stone is forming. We're talking about things like iron, or maybe some titanium, you know, just very small amounts. Sometimes, you might find cobalt, boron, or even silicon in there, and these little additions change how the light plays through the stone, giving it its color.
It's kind of like how a painter uses different pigments to create a masterpiece. These trace elements are the pigments for the sapphire, making each one unique. And, as a matter of fact, this is what gives us all those lovely sapphire shades, from pinks to yellows to greens, and of course, that famous blue.
You know, it's also worth mentioning that sapphire has a sibling in the gemstone world. It's very closely related to the ruby. They both come from the same corundum family, which is pretty cool, isn't it?
The main difference, simply put, is that rubies are red, and sapphires are, well, all the other colors. So, in a way, they share a lot of the same characteristics, like how valuable they are, how much people want them, and how hard they are to find. They're both quite rare, actually.
Why Sapphires Are Highly Valued
So, why do people prize sapphires so much? Well, there are a few really good reasons. For one thing, they have an excellent color, which is obviously a big part of their appeal. That deep, rich blue, especially, is just stunning.
But it's not just about looks. Sapphires are also incredibly hard. They're one of the hardest natural minerals on Earth, which means they can stand up to a lot of wear and tear. This makes them really durable, so they're perfect for jewelry that you want to wear every day, like a ring or a necklace.
They also have a beautiful luster, which is that lovely shine they give off when light hits them just right. This combination of color, hardness, durability, and shine is what makes them so desirable, and they've been treasured as gemstones since way back, around 800 BC, which is pretty amazing to think about.
In the world of gem trading, when someone says "sapphire" without mentioning a color, they're usually talking about the blue one. That's kind of the default, you know, because it's so well-known and loved. It's the classic sapphire.
